United Kingdom Precision Oncology Market Size: Forecast (2026- 2032)
The United Kingdom Precision Oncology Market size is valued at around USD 2.8 billion in 2025 and is projected to reach USD 4.3 billion by 2032. Along with this, the market is estimated to grow at a CAGR of around 7.19% during the forecast period, i.e., 2026-32. The United Kingdom Precision Oncology Market is accelerating rapidly as cancer prevalence rises, diagnostic activity expands, and advanced genomic technologies become central to treatment decision-making.
For instance, in April 2025, 264,880 people were assessed following an Urgent Suspected Cancer referral, averaging over 13,000 patients per working day, a 6.8% rise compared with April 2024. During the same period, 55,011 individuals commenced cancer treatment, meaning more than 2,500 patients started therapy each working day, reflecting a 4.7% month-on-month increase.
Between November 2023 and October 2024, more than 3 million people in England underwent urgent cancer checks, reflecting an increase of roughly 100,000 from the previous year and 700,000 more than pre-COVID levels.
The UK government allocated USD 2.9 billion to strengthen national imaging and diagnostic infrastructure, a move that has significantly accelerated the rollout of Community Diagnostic Centres (CDCs) across England. These centers are designed to expand testing capacity, reduce waiting times, and support earlier, more precise detection of cancer and other critical conditions.
Simultaneously, the expansion of genomic infrastructure through Genomics England and the NHS Genomic Medicine Service is embedding whole-genome sequencing, comprehensive biomarker panels, and AI-assisted genomic interpretation into routine oncology practice.
Government support continues to be a major catalyst for precision oncology expansion. For 2025/26, the UK allocated USD 2.11 billion for secondary and emergency care, including USD 768 million specifically for diagnostics. The funding will enhance existing Community Diagnostic Centres and add up to five new centers, many operating extended hours under the Elective Reform Plan. Alongside rising cancer detections and growing adoption of non-invasive genomic technologies, these investments position precision oncology for strong growth through the late 2020s.
United Kingdom Precision Oncology Market Recent Developments:
-
May 2025: BioNTech committed up to USD1.33 billion to expand UK personalized oncology research, supported by a USD172.05 million government grant. The plan includes two new R&D centers, over 400 jobs, and strengthened national capabilities in advanced cancer therapeutics.
- May 2025: NHS England began making a “revolutionary” blood test (liquid biopsy) available across England for eligible lung- and breast-cancer patients. The test detects tiny fragments of circulating tumor DNA (ctDNA), enabling genomic results within days rather than weeks, helping patients access targeted therapies earlier and avoid some invasive biopsies or unnecessary chemotherapy. The NHS estimates up to 15,000 patients with suspected lung cancer and around 5,000 with advanced breast cancer could benefit annually.

United Kingdom Precision Oncology Market Drivers:
Rising Cases of Cancer & Earlier Diagnosis
The sustained rise in cancer diagnoses, combined with significant improvements in early detection across England, continues to expand the demand for precision-oncology solutions. For instance, the NDRS Cancer Registration Statistics 2023 reported 354,820 newly diagnosed cases, marking the highest volume recorded to date and reflecting the upward trend extending into 2024–2025.
Meanwhile, NHS England’s most recent 2025 update further indicates a notable shift toward earlier identification between September 2023 and August 2024, 58.7% of cancers across the 13 most common tumor types were detected at stage 1 or 2, the highest rate ever achieved. This represents 206,038 diagnoses, including approximately 120,958 early-stage cases, which is 7,000 more than expected under pre-pandemic patterns.
Diagnostic activity has also intensified. For instance, in February 2025, the NHS recorded an average of 12,615 urgent suspected-cancer referrals per working day, reflecting a 33% increase over pre-COVID levels. Moreover, 76.7% of patients received a definitive cancer/no-cancer outcome within the 28-day Faster Diagnosis Standard, shortening the pathway to molecular testing and targeted treatment eligibility.
Post-2025, national plans to expand Community Diagnostic Centers, mobile screening programmes, and genomic testing capacity will further raise detection volumes and accelerate adoption of precision-oncology technologies.
Overall, rising incidence, earlier detection, and faster diagnostic confirmation collectively increase the number of patients eligible for genomics-guided therapies, solidifying this driver as a major catalyst for precision-oncology market expansion through the late 2020s.
United Kingdom Precision Oncology Market Trends:
Increasing Adoption of Liquid Biopsy and Non-Invasive Tests
The growing shift toward minimally invasive diagnostic pathways has become a defining trend in the United Kingdom Precision Oncology Market, significantly reshaping how cancers are detected, monitored, and treated.
The NHS Genomic Medicine Service documented over 810,000 genomic tests conducted in 2024, marking an 8% rise from 2023, which reflects the system’s expanding sequencing capacity and deeper clinical integration of molecular diagnostics. The scale-up of ctDNA testing aligns closely with this growth, enabling faster delivery of actionable genomic insights and reducing the need for tissue-based sampling.
Early implementation studies have also highlighted notable efficiencies. Pilot programmes evaluating ctDNA in lung-cancer pathways identified potential savings of USD14 million per year by lowering reliance on invasive diagnostics and shortening the time to targeted-therapy initiation.
Looking beyond 2025, national commitments to strengthen genomics and artificial intelligence will further support liquid-biopsy expansion. For instance, the UK’s USD102 million AI investment announced in February 2025, coupled with ongoing funding for Community Diagnostic Centers and enhancements to national genomic infrastructure, is expected to drive broader uptake of non-invasive cancer testing.
As genomic testing volumes rise and government-backed innovation accelerates, liquid biopsy will become increasingly central to cancer care. These initiatives will broaden precision-oncology adoption, expand clinical testing volumes, and reinforce market growth through the late 2020s.
United Kingdom Precision Oncology Market Challenges:
High Cost of Precision-Medicine Treatments
Precision Oncology’s high treatment costs remain one of the most significant structural challenges for the United Kingdom. For instance, NHS England allocated USD 435 million to the Cancer Drugs Fund in 2023/24, underscoring the scale of resources required to manage high-cost, innovative cancer medicines.
High-value precision treatments exert further pressure on specialized-care budgets, which totaled USD 32 billion in 2023/24, reflecting ongoing reliance on public financing for advanced oncology interventions.
Treatment-level costs reinforce this challenge as CAR-T cell therapies such as tisagenlecleucel carry list prices around USD 361,000 per patient, creating substantial per-case expenditure for the NHS. Targeted therapeutics add similarly heavy cost obligations; for example, annual therapy costs for trastuzumab deruxtecan exceed USD 165,000 in published health-economic estimates.
Together, these escalating therapy prices and system-wide budget pressures show that high treatment costs remain a central barrier to expanding precision oncology access in the UK, challenging long-term financial sustainability and limiting the scale at which advanced innovations can be deployed.

The diagnostics segment, especially genomics, holds the top spot in the United Kingdom Precision Oncology Market, as it forms the foundational step that enables all subsequent precision-therapy decisions.
Diagnostic technologies such as genomic sequencing, biomarker profiling, digital pathology, and bioinformatics are now embedded across clinical pathways, making them essential for identifying tumor mutations, selecting personalized therapies, and monitoring treatment response. These tools provide clinicians with high-resolution molecular insights, allowing earlier detection, better classification of cancers, and more accurate prediction of therapeutic effectiveness.
Additionally, government-backed initiatives such as the 100,000 Genomes Project and ongoing Genomics England programmes continue to prioritize genomic screening, variant detection, and bioinformatics infrastructure.
In contrast, the therapeutics segment, while clinically transformative, faces higher adoption barriers due to elevated treatment costs, reimbursement evaluations, and the need for specialized infrastructure. Therapeutic precision medicines also depend on diagnostic confirmation before they can be administered, which naturally positions diagnostics as the primary driver of precision-oncology workflows.
Overall, Diagnostics leads because it is universally required, scalable across all tumor types, and central to enabling targeted therapies, immunotherapies, and personalized treatment plans.

The hospitals and clinics category leads the United Kingdom Precision Oncology Industry, as they serve as the primary point of diagnosis, treatment, and clinical decision-making for cancer patients.
Most precision-oncology workflows, including biopsy collection, genomic testing requests, treatment selection, and patient monitoring, originate and are coordinated within hospital settings. These institutions host multidisciplinary cancer teams, integrate molecular tumor boards, and have direct access to advanced diagnostic tools and electronic health systems, allowing seamless incorporation of precision-medicine insights into routine care.
Hospitals also manage complex therapeutic interventions such as targeted therapies, immunotherapies, radiotherapy, and chemotherapy, all of which require specialized facilities, regulatory oversight, and experienced clinicians.
While diagnostic laboratories play a key role in processing genomic and molecular tests, their services typically feed back into hospital-led treatment pathways. Academic and research institutes contribute to innovation, but are not the primary users at scale. Overall, hospitals and clinics lead due to their central role in patient management, comprehensive infrastructure, and responsibility for implementing personalized treatment plans.

United Kingdom Precision Oncology Market (2026-32): Regional Projection
The United Kingdom Precision Oncology Market is dominated by the England region, primarily due to its advanced clinical infrastructure, large-scale genomic programmes, and stronger investment flows compared with other regions.
The presence of major national initiatives such as Genomics England, the NHS Genomic Medicine Service, and multiple NHS Genomic Laboratory Hubs gives England a more extensive ecosystem for integrating genomics, bioinformatics, and precision-based therapeutic pathways into routine care.
England also hosts the highest concentration of specialist cancer centers, research hospitals, pharmaceutical R&D hubs, and clinical trial networks, which accelerate rapid adoption of targeted therapies, companion diagnostics, and next-generation sequencing platforms.
In contrast, Scotland, Wales, and Northern Ireland are progressing but operate on comparatively smaller budgets and research capacities. As a result, England maintains the largest patient throughput, most comprehensive genomic data resources, and the strongest industry-academia partnerships, solidifying its leading position in precision oncology.
